Afterschool tutors needed for elementary and high school students

Volunteer Opportunity Details:

Last updated on July 27, 2009

We have some very talented, underprivileged students who need additional help after school with their studies. The established study time is currently 3:30 P.M. until 5:00. The subject matter varies from student to student depending upon their current class requirements.

Volunteers need criminal clearance
